City News: Brownsville, TXCity News: Brownsville, TX New Economic Development Projects Announced Mayor Trey Mendez has announced two major economic development projects that are expected to bring significant investment and job creation to the City of Brownsville. The first project involves the construction of a new manufacturing facility by a global corporation, which will create over 500 new jobs. The second project is a $100 million mixed-use development that will include residential, retail, and commercial space. Improvements to Brownsville Civic Center The Brownsville Civic Center is undergoing a major renovation that will enhance its facilities and amenities. The project includes the addition of a new 20,000-square-foot convention hall, a state-of-the-art auditorium, and several new meeting rooms. The upgraded Civic Center is expected to attract larger events and conferences to Brownsville. New Park Opens in South Brownsville The City of Brownsville has opened a new park in the South Brownsville neighborhood. The park features a playground, picnic areas, walking trails, and a community garden. The new park is part of the city’s ongoing efforts to improve the quality of life for its residents. Brownsville Port Authority Reports Record Growth The Brownsville Port Authority has reported record growth in both cargo volume and revenue. The port is a vital economic engine for Brownsville and the surrounding region, and its continued growth bodes well for the future of the city. Community Events The Brownsville community is gearing up for several upcoming events, including the annual Brownsville Charro Days Fiesta, the Brownsville Music Festival, and the Brownsville Film Festival. These events showcase the city’s rich culture and provide entertainment for residents and visitors alike. Recognition and Awards The City of Brownsville has been recognized for its commitment to sustainability and environmental protection. The city was recently awarded the “Green City” designation by the Texas Commission on Environmental Quality.
